The Boston Red Sox prospects Roman Anthony, Kristian Campbell, and Marcelo Mayer are set to headline the Spring Breakout from March 13-16. This event will showcase the talents of young players across all 30 big league organizations, with 16 games scheduled at spring training camps in Florida and Arizona. The rosters, released on Thursday, include some of the most promising prospects in baseball, giving fans a glimpse of the future stars of the sport.
Roman Anthony, 20, had a stellar performance last year with an .894 OPS, 18 home runs, 65 RBIs, and 21 steals in 119 games at Double-A and Triple-A levels. Kristian Campbell, 22, impressed with a .330 batting average, .439 on-base percentage, and a .997 OPS, along with 20 homers, 77 RBIs, and 24 steals in 115 games across three levels. Marcelo Mayer, 22, also had a strong showing, hitting .307 with an .850 OPS in 77 games with Double-A Portland. Cleveland's breakout roster features Travis Bazzana, the No. 1 pick in last year's amateur draft. To participate in the Breakout, players must have rookie status, defined as no more than 130 at-bats, 50 innings pitched, or 45 days on an active big league roster.
